    In our final episode of this season of Echoes, we are ecstatic to welcome an incredibly esteemed guest. Joining the FSU Family less than a year ago, University President Richard McCullough has hit the ground running in his efforts to continue the legacy of excellence set by those before him. President McCullough became the 16th president of Florida State University on Aug. 16, 2021, bringing more than 30 years of academic research and leadership experience to the role and a commitment to innovation, entrepreneurship, diversity, equity and inclusion.     Today on Echoes, we welcome Dazi Lenoir (B.A. '02, M.S. '03). Dazi is a founding and managing partner of Lyons & Lenoir LLC, a boutique law firm specializing in personal injury and wrongful death litigation, as well as family and sports law matters. A two-time graduate of FSU, Lenoir earned a bachelor’s degree in English literature with a concentration in business in 2002 and a master’s degree in sports administration in 2003.     Today on Echoes, we welcome Shannon Estenoz (B.S. '94). Shannon is a fifth-generation native of Key West, Florida, and holds degrees in International Affairs and Civil Engineering from Florida State University. She has held roles with the World Wildlife Fund and the National Parks Conservation Association, and is currently the Assistant Secretary for Fish and Wildlife Parks for the U.S. Department of the Interior.
